青训营x豆包Mars codeAI训练

78 阅读2分钟

在使用MarsCode这一在线编程练习平台进行学习的过程中,我深刻感受到了编程实践的重要性和乐趣。通过参与“a替换函数”这一编程任务,我不仅巩固了Java编程语言的基础知识,还进一步提升了编程思维和解决问题的能力。 首先,在编写解决方案的过程中,我深刻理解了字符串处理和字符串构建器(StringBuilder)的使用。通过实际操作,我掌握了如何使用StringBuilder来高效地进行字符串的拼接和替换操作。这不仅提高了代码的运行效率,还使代码更加简洁和易于理解。 其次,在面对问题时,我学会了如何分析和分解问题,将其转化为具体的算法步骤。在“a替换函数”中,我首先明确了问题的需求,即需要将字符串中的所有小写字母“a”替换为特定的字符串“%100”。然后,我选择了合适的数据结构(StringBuilder)来存储和处理字符串,并设计了详细的算法步骤来实现替换功能。 在编写代码的过程中,我还充分利用了MarsCode平台提供的代码提示和调试功能。这些功能不仅帮助我快速定位和解决代码中的错误,还让我能够更直观地理解代码的运行过程和结果。通过不断的调试和优化,我最终成功地完成了任务,并获得了正确的输出结果。 此外,这次学习经历还让我更加意识到了编程实践的重要性。通过实际编写代码和解决问题,我不仅提高了自己的编程技能,还培养了解决问题和独立思考的能力。这种能力对于我未来的学习和工作都将具有非常重要的意义。 总的来说,这次在MarsCode平台上的学习经历让我受益匪浅。我不仅掌握了Java编程语言和字符串处理的基础知识,还学会了如何分析和解决问题,并提高了自己的编程实践能力。我相信这些经验和技能将对我未来的学习和工作产生积极的影响

体验与成长:AI刷题功能引领我高效掌握编程思维

在我踏上编程学习之旅的初期,面对浩瀚如海的编程知识和错综复杂的逻辑结构,我常常感到迷茫和无力。然而,当我接触到AI刷题功能时,一切都发生了翻天覆地的变化。这一功能不仅为我提供了一个高效的学习工具,更引领我深入编程的世界,逐步掌握编程思维,实现了知识掌握程度的显著提升。

在使用AI刷题功能之前,我的学习主要依赖于书本和视频教程。虽然这些资源为我提供了丰富的知识点和示例,但在实际应用中,我仍然难以将所学知识转化为解决问题的能力。而AI刷题功能则通过智能化的题目推荐和解析,帮助我实现了从理论到实践的跨越。它根据我的学习进度和能力水平,为我量身定制了一系列练习题,让我在不断的实践中巩固和深化对编程概念的理解。

在刷题的过程中,我逐渐学会了如何分析问题、拆解问题,并找到解决问题的最佳路径。这种思维方式的转变,让我在面对复杂编程任务时更加从容不迫。同时,AI刷题功能还提供了详细的题目解析和错误提示,让我能够迅速定位自己的知识盲点,并加以弥补。这种精准的学习反馈,极大地提高了我的学习效率,让我在短时间内实现了知识掌握程度的显著提升。

刷题故事:攻克难题的喜悦与团队合作的力量

在刷题的过程中,我遇到了许多挑战,但每一次攻克难题后的喜悦都让我倍感振奋。有一次,我遇到了一道特别棘手的算法题,它涉及多个复杂的逻辑判断和数据处理步骤。我尝试了多种方法,但始终无法找到正确的解决方案。正当我准备放弃时,AI刷题功能为我提供了一条新的解题思路。通过仔细阅读和分析题目解析,我逐渐理解了问题的本质,并成功找到了解决之道。那一刻,我深刻体会到了攻克难题的成就感,也更加坚定了自己继续学习编程的决心。

此外,我还与同学们一起使用AI刷题功能,互相竞争、共同进步。我们组建了一个学习小组,每天轮流分享自己遇到的难题和解题心得。通过互相讨论和交流,我们不仅加深了对编程知识的理解,还培养了团队合作和解决问题的能力。这种学习模式不仅让我们在编程技能上取得了长足的进步,还让我们在友谊和团队精神上收获了宝贵的财富。

AI认知:AI技术重塑教育领域的未来

在接触和使用AI刷题功能的过程中,我对AI技术在教育领域的应用有了更深刻的认识和感悟。AI技术不仅能够为学生提供个性化的学习资源和精准的反馈机制,还能够通过智能化的数据分析,帮助教师更好地了解学生的学习情况,从而制定更加有效的教学策略。这种智能化的教育模式,不仅提高了学生的学习效率和兴趣,还促进了教育资源的优化配置和教育质量的整体提升。

AI刷题功能作为AI技术在教育领域应用的一个具体实例,它改变了我对学习的认知。它让我意识到,学习不再是一个被动接受知识的过程,而是一个主动探索、实践和创新的过程。通过不断地刷题和反思,我不仅掌握了编程知识和技能,还培养了独立思考和解决问题的能力。这种学习方式的转变,让我更加自信地面对未来的挑战和机遇。

总之,AI刷题功能为我提供了一个高效、个性化的学习平台,让我在编程学习的道路上取得了显著的进步和成长。我相信,在未来的教育领域中,AI技术将继续发挥重要作用,为更多的学生带来更加优质、高效的学习体验。